LEEPS: Latent-Guided Explore-Exploit Prompt Sampling for Efficient RLVR in Large Language Models

Reinforcement learning with verifiable rewards (RLVR) improves the reasoning capabilities of large language models, but prompt groups with identical rollout rewards consume generation budget without effective learning signals. Pre-rollout prompt selection can reduce this waste by screening prompts before rollout generation.
